Science and Mechanism

Pharmacokinetics of Oral CBD Gummies

When a person consumes a CBD gummy, the cannabinoid first encounters the acidic environment of the stomach, where it is partially ionized. The presence of lipids (often medium‑chain triglyceride oils) in the gummy matrix enhances solubilization, facilitating subsequent transport across the intestinal epithelium. Studies using human volunteers (e.g., Hurd et al., 2023) report an oral bioavailability of 13‑19 % for CBD isolates, a figure that can climb to 30 % when formulated with cyclodextrin carriers. After absorption, CBD undergoes extensive first‑pass metabolism in the liver, primarily via cytochrome P450 enzymes CYP3A4 and CYP2C19, producing inactive metabolites such as 7‑hydroxy‑CBD and 6‑oxo‑CBD. Peak plasma concentrations typically appear 2‑4 hours post‑ingestion, aligning with the timing of many self‑reported therapeutic effects.

Interaction with the Endocannabinoid System (ECS)

The ECS comprises cannabinoid receptors (CB₁ and CB₂), endogenous ligands (anandamide, 2‑AG), and metabolic enzymes. CBD exhibits low affinity for CB₁/CB₂ but acts as a negative allosteric modulator of CB₁, potentially dampening the receptor's response to anandamide. More consistently, CBD inhibits the FAAH enzyme, raising anandamide levels, which may contribute to anxiolytic and analgesic outcomes. Additionally, CBD engages transient receptor potential (TRP) channels-particularly TRPV1-affecting nociception and thermoregulation. The net physiological impact is dose‑dependent and may vary with individual ECS tone, which is influenced by genetics, diet, and concurrent medications.

Dosage Ranges and Response Variability

Clinical trials have explored daily oral CBD doses ranging from 5 mg to 150 mg. A 2022 double‑blind study of 80 participants with mild insomnia demonstrated that 25 mg of CBD per night improved sleep efficiency by 15 % over a four‑week period, whereas a 2024 trial in individuals with generalized anxiety found no additional benefit beyond a placebo at doses under 10 mg. These divergent results underscore the importance of identifying a therapeutic window specific to the intended indication. Moreover, inter‑individual variability in CYP enzyme activity can double or halve systemic exposure at identical oral doses, reinforcing the need for personalized monitoring.

Lifestyle Interactions

Dietary fat intake can modestly raise CBD's oral absorption; consuming a gummy with a meal that includes 15‑20 g of healthy fats (e.g., avocado or nuts) may increase plasma levels by 20‑30 %. Conversely, chronic alcohol consumption induces CYP2E1, potentially altering CBD metabolism and increasing side‑effect risk. Physical activity appears to have minimal direct impact on CBD pharmacokinetics, though exercise‑induced endocannabinoid release might synergize with exogenous CBD to modulate mood.

Background

The term "nearest CBD gummy store" refers to the local retail point-whether a brick‑and‑mortar pharmacy, specialty wellness shop, or licensed dispensary-where a consumer can obtain a CBD gummies product for humans. Unlike prescription medications, over‑the‑counter CBD edibles occupy a regulatory gray zone in many jurisdictions, classified under the 2018 Farm Bill as "derived from hemp containing ≤0.3 % Δ⁹‑THC." This classification permits widespread distribution but also results in heterogeneous product quality. Recent analytical surveys (e.g., U.S. Food & Drug Administration, 2025) revealed that 23 % of sampled gummies contained CBD concentrations deviating by more than ±15 % from label claims, highlighting the role of consumer‑facing store locations in providing reliable information and, where possible, third‑party lab results.

The growing research interest stems from two converging trends: (1) an expanding public desire for non‑opioid, plant‑based interventions for stress, sleep, and low‑grade inflammation; and (2) advances in analytical chemistry that enable precise quantification of cannabinoids and contaminants. Academic institutions now routinely include CBD gummies in pilot trials, often sourcing products from the "nearest store" to mimic real‑world access patterns, thereby generating data that reflect typical consumer experiences.

Safety

Overall, oral CBD is well tolerated. The most frequently reported adverse events in randomized trials include mild gastrointestinal upset (e.g., dry mouth, diarrhea), fatigue, and transient changes in appetite. Serious adverse events are rare but have been documented in isolated cases where CBD was combined with high‑potency sedatives, leading to excessive central nervous system depression. Populations requiring heightened caution include:

  • Pregnant or Breastfeeding Individuals – Animal studies indicate potential developmental toxicity at high doses; human data are insufficient.
  • Individuals on Anticoagulants – CBD may potentiate warfarin's effect via CYP2C19 inhibition, increasing bleed risk.
  • Patients with Liver Disease – Elevated hepatic enzymes have been observed at doses >50 mg/day in subjects with pre‑existing liver impairment.

Because CBD can interact with a broad spectrum of prescription drugs, healthcare professionals should review all concurrent medications before initiating a CBD gummies regimen. Additionally, the lack of long‑term safety data beyond two years warrants periodic monitoring of liver function and mental health status.

Frequently Asked Questions

1. Can CBD gummies help me fall asleep faster?
Evidence from controlled trials suggests that moderate doses (≈25 mg) taken 30 minutes before bedtime may improve sleep latency in some adults, but results are inconsistent. The effect appears more pronounced in individuals with anxiety‑related insomnia, and benefits should be weighed against possible next‑day drowsiness.

2. How reliable are the CBD amounts listed on gummy labels?
Third‑party testing indicates that many products are within ±15 % of their declared potency, yet a minority exceed this range. Purchasing from a reputable store that provides a Certificate of Analysis can improve confidence in label accuracy.

3. Will CBD gummies show up on a drug test?
Standard workplace drug screens target THC metabolites, not CBD. However, trace THC residuals present in some hemp‑derived gummies could, in rare cases, produce a positive result if the assay is highly sensitive. Choosing products certified as THC‑free reduces this risk.

4. Are there differences between full‑spectrum and isolate CBD gummies?
Full‑spectrum gummies contain a broader profile of cannabinoids, terpenes, and flavonoids, potentially offering an "entourage effect" that may enhance therapeutic outcomes. Isolate gummies provide only CBD, which simplifies dose calculation but may lack synergistic benefits. Comparative research remains limited.

5. How often should I take a CBD gummy?
Frequency depends on the intended purpose and individual response. Most studies evaluate once‑daily dosing; some protocols employ twice‑daily regimens for chronic pain. Beginning with the lowest effective dose and adjusting under clinical guidance is recommended.
